About Monument Elementary School
Monument Elementary School in Bennington, Vermont, is a regular public elementary school that caters to students from pre-kindergarten through fifth grade. With an enrollment of 155 students and a student-to-teacher ratio of 19.4:1, the school provides personalized attention to each child's educational needs. The dedicated staff includes eight full-time equivalent teachers who work hard to foster a nurturing environment where young learners can thrive.
Monument Elementary School is situated in a town setting, making it a part of the local community fabric. Although the school's MySchoolScout rating of 3.9 out of 10 and its state ranking of #223 out of 280 schools in Vermont (21st percentile) suggest there is room for academic growth, Monument Elementary focuses on student development and offers a supportive learning experience. In terms of standardized test performance, 44% of students are proficient or above in ELA/Reading, while 30% meet proficiency standards in Math.

Performance Trends
Math proficiency has declined from 34.5% (2021) to 24.5% (2022). Reading/ELA proficiency has remained stable from 44.5% (2021) to 44.5% (2022).

Community Profile
The community surrounding Monument Elementary School has a median household income of $60,428. It is an area where 35%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$206,200, with a median rent of $1,098/month. The area has a poverty rate of 13.7%. Residents enjoy a short average commute of 15 minutes.
